Transaction e444c3abbafa9712a10e486f81c2987048c704551c7234b4f7bdd8a1c962e039
1 Input
1 Output
-
e444c3abbafa9712a10e486f81c2987048c704551c7234b4f7bdd8a1c962e039:0
- value
- 642385
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ca3d31a31e3455ac2716504137afc72facf4ac59 OP_EQUAL
- address
- 3L8Mj7uXU1M5qaNJLFfYfSNBKhLWCFzuUt